eIDAS 2.0 Explained: Your EU Digital Identity Wallet Guide
Blog post from Didit
eIDAS 2.0 is a comprehensive update to the EU's electronic identification framework, aiming to provide all EU citizens and residents with a secure, user-controlled digital identity through the EU Digital Identity Wallet. This digital wallet allows individuals to store and manage their identity attributes and official documents, facilitating seamless and secure cross-border transactions and interactions. The initiative, rooted in principles of self-sovereign identity and selective disclosure, emphasizes user control, enhancing trust and security while simplifying verification processes for businesses. eIDAS 2.0 is designed to harmonize digital identity management across EU member states, reducing fraud and fostering a more integrated digital single market, with full implementation expected to progress significantly by 2026. Businesses are encouraged to adapt to this new framework to streamline customer onboarding, ensure compliance with GDPR, and leverage opportunities in cross-border operations, with phased rollouts already underway.
